Output 870786d913274c3b3f11c1ba3f338233ceb04a508793c346b80b56f4830866dc:0

value
24600000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6cf024b590c479c3eb686ca648c4d85484773e83 OP_EQUALVERIFY OP_CHECKSIG
address
DF57CRzgmZ7wF7PVSxsnzZJwRBLuPQLXBq
transaction
870786d913274c3b3f11c1ba3f338233ceb04a508793c346b80b56f4830866dc